How much do internship hardware planner j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 31, 2026, the average hourly pay for internship hardware planner in the United States is $17.36,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.90 and $19.23 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Throughout the 12-week full-time internship, students will work on projects that have a measurable impact on our business. We're looking for students pursuing either an M.S. or Ph.D. degree within a relevant or related field.

What we need to see:

  • Must be actively enrolled in a university pursuing either an M.S. or Ph.D. degree in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, or a related field, for the full duration of the internship; anticipated graduation date (month and year) must be clearly indicated on a resume or CV to be considered.
  • Course or internship experience related to the following areas could be required:
  • Design for Test (DFT), Digital Design, Test Architecture and DFT Planning, Static Timing Analysis (STA), Pre-Silicon and Post-Silicon Issue Debug
  • Scan Chain Design and ATPG, Boundary Scan and JTA, Memory BIST (Built-In Self-Test), Logic BIST and Compression (EDT, Streaming Scan Network), At-Speed and Delay Testing (verifying the chip works at its rated frequency)
  • Depending on the internship role, prior experience or knowledge requirements could include the following programming skills and technologies:
  • Perl, TCL, C, C++, Python, Synopsys, TetraMAX, Cadence Modus, Linux

Click here to learn more about NVIDIA, our early talent programs, benefits offered to students and other helpful student resources related to our latest technologies and endeavors.

Our internship hourly rates are a standard pay based on the position, your location, year in school, degree, and experience. The hourly rate for our interns is 20 USD - 71 USD.
